The historical drama project “Mo Si Ci” starring Dilraba Dilmurat and Chen Feiyu officially announced its cast on September 3. After holding the opening ceremony, the film crew posted the first welfare video, revealing the appearance of the two main characters, the female demon king Xia Si Mu and the young general Duan Si.
However, when the images were shared on social media, Dilraba Dilmurat and Chen Feiyu received negative reactions from the public. According to the audience, the actors' looks were Westernized and lacked Eastern aesthetics.

The film revolves around the story of the female demon king Ha Tu Mo (Dilraba Dilmurat) and the young general Doan Tu (Chen Feiyu). During a day off, the demon king Ha Tu Mo was looking for food when he accidentally met General Doan Tu.
Both explore and learn about each other's past, aspirations and lives. Despite the age barrier (a mortal's lifespan is only a hundred years and a female demon lives to be 400 years old and is still a young girl), they still use their love to go against the flow of time.
In "The Grave of the Dead", the character of the demon king Ha Tu Mo is nearly 400 years old, the most powerful queen in 10 generations, possesses the magical weapon "Wan Linh Dang" and likes to collect skulls.
In front of others, Ha Tu Mo is moody, lazy, and cares about appearance. But in reality, she is both naive and cruel, dreaming of having all five taste buds to become a real person.
